Instruction

Format : 156 mm × 156 mm ± 0.5 mm                                          

Thickness: 210 μm ±40 μm

Front (-) : 1.5mm bus bars (silver),blue anti-reflection coating (silicon nitride)

Back (+)  : 2.5mm wide soldering pads (silver) back surface field (aluminium)

Q: How can solar panels be integrated into building designs?
Solar panels can be integrated into building designs by incorporating them into the roof or facade of the building. This involves installing solar panels in a way that seamlessly blends with the architecture while maximizing exposure to sunlight. Additionally, solar panels can also be integrated into shading devices, windows, or canopies to generate electricity while providing additional functions such as shading or daylighting.

Q: I've built a set of lights, fan and a clock running on only solar power. The problem is, i have to present it tomorrow and when the light isn't particularly strong it won't work too well. It works flawlessly when its under my desk light on max brightness but the only the light works when i set it to low brightness. Currently, tomorrow in my city it won't be sunny so any advice for trying to make it work under low light?
Solar panels are designed to be used to recharge a battery or series of batteries, not for direct power. That is the inherent weakness of solar systems. The only way to have it work in low light conditions if to have several cells wired in series and have a voltage regulator to limit the amount of voltage that can be supplied. Other than that, add a battery and a charging circuit that the cell would supply power to.
Q: Can solar panels be used in areas with high levels of saltwater?
Yes, solar panels can be used in areas with high levels of saltwater. However, it is important to choose solar panels that are specifically designed for such conditions and have corrosion-resistant materials. Additionally, regular maintenance and cleaning of the panels may be required to prevent damage from salt build-up.
Q: How do solar panels affect roof ventilation?
Solar panels can potentially affect roof ventilation by creating shade and reducing airflow, which can result in higher temperatures and reduced effectiveness of the ventilation system. However, this impact can be minimized by using solar panel mounting systems that allow for proper airflow and by ensuring adequate spacing between the panels and the roof surface.

Q: Can solar panels be used in areas with high levels of dust?
Yes, solar panels can be used in areas with high levels of dust. However, it is important to note that the efficiency of solar panels may be affected by the accumulation of dust on their surface. Regular cleaning and maintenance can help mitigate any potential decrease in performance caused by dust build-up.
